TELEVISION had barely arrived in the area when the state opened Building 3 at the Capitol Complex 60 years ago. Cass Gilbert Jr., son of the architect of the state Capitol, designed the eight-story Department of Motor Vehicles building. In an age of the Internet and air-conditioning, what is best known as the DMV Building is outmoded. That will soon change as the state begins a $33.6 million renovation. The contract calls for all-new wiring, heating and cooling systems; restoration and updating of the buildings public areas; the addition of modern technology; cleaning of the limestone exterior; and replacement of the roof tiles and window glass.
